My 24″ softbox arrived and I just had to set it and shoot some frames. Let me deconstruct this shot right quick. I used a Nikon speedlight about 45 degrees to the left about 6 feet high. In the meantime, Isabel was jumping rope on the front sidewalk and the only ambient light was coming from a light post 10-15 feet behind us. I decided to cut out the ambient light by going to my max sync speed on my Nikon dslr and just letting the speedlight light her. The shot works in color but I liked the bw conversion better(turned down saturation all the way to the left in Lightroom). Like Zack Arias says “god created speedlights to be used off camera,” indeed.
